Madame Legrelle pomegranate
Description
Madame Legrelle is a popular pomegranate variety known for its large, attractive fruits with a vibrant red skin. The arils are sweet, juicy, and flavorful, making this variety a favorite for fresh consumption and culinary uses.
Ripening
- Late summer to early autumn (February to March). Fruits turn bright red. Slightly soft to the touch. A hollow sound when tapped.
General Information
Climate
- Thrives in warm, semi-arid climates. Requires full sun for optimal growth (6-8 hours daily). Prefers well-drained soils with a pH between 5.5 and 7.0.

Care Tips
Water
- Irrigation: Water about 1 inch per week, adjusting for dry spells.
- Soil Moisture: Allow soil to dry slightly between waterings to prevent root rot.
Fertilizing
- Timing: Apply balanced fertilizer in early spring to support growth.
- Organic Matter: Incorporate compost to improve soil fertility.
Pruning
- When to Prune: Late winter to early spring, before new growth starts.
- Pruning Techniques: Remove dead or crowded branches to enhance airflow.
Pest Management
- Common Pests: Monitor for aphids, fruit borers, and scale insects.
- Control Methods: Use organic insecticides or beneficial insects for management.
Harvesting
- Timing: Harvest when fruits are fully colored and produce a hollow sound.
- Technique: Cut using sharp pruning shears, being careful not to damage the tree.
- Storage: Store in a cool, dry place; fruits can last several weeks.
